python變量名不能包含什么?
Python 需要使用標識符給變量命名,其實標識符就是用于給程序中變量、類、方法命名的符號(標識符就是合法的名字)。
python標識符規則如下:
1.標識符可以由字母、數字、下劃線(_)組成,其中數字不能打頭。
2.標識符不能是 Python 關鍵字,但可以包含關鍵字。
3.標識符不能包含空格。
由于 Python 3 支持 UTF-8 字符集,因此 Python 3 的標識符可以使用 UTF-8 所能表示的多種語言的字符。Python 語言是區分大小寫的,因此 abc 和 Abc 是兩個不同的標識符。
我們來看一些例子:abc_xyz:合法。
HelloWorld:合法。
abc:合法。
xyz#abc:不合法,標識符中不允許出現“#”號。
abc1:合法。
1abc:不合法,標識符不允許數字開頭。